Transaction 98eddc77d4bc88776bbc86cb38d7678f671fe697103cfcefb00e2deb5e66886e

3 Input
2 Outputs
  • 98eddc77d4bc88776bbc86cb38d7678f671fe697103cfcefb00e2deb5e66886e:0
  • value  1124246
    address  35Ahwsp8PD65FHJyfYxrLQsCRSqwew7bRy
  • 98eddc77d4bc88776bbc86cb38d7678f671fe697103cfcefb00e2deb5e66886e:1
  • value  7278891
    address  3DLGLV2YExY58S2nWqVjuwvhPkeWzdo4zA